Affolter Group Enhances Customer Flexibility With In-House Software Development

article-image

The Affolter Group, a leader in high-precision gear hobbing solutions, is boosting customer productivity with its in-house software development. The Swiss company’s specialists customize software for their 8-axis CNC gear hobbing machine, the AF160, the most flexible machine in the market. This in-house capability allows Affolter to respond quickly to customer needs, offering tailored solutions such as skiving, deburring integration, and part orientation.

The AF160 features a user-friendly 19-inch HMI touchscreen and the Pegasus CNC Control system, ensuring easy operation and IoT integration. This versatile machine can handle various gear types and configurations, making it a valuable asset for precision manufacturers.
